Justin Bassi, Executive Director – Australian Strategic Policy Institute
From June 2019 to March 2022, he was Chief of Staff to the Minister for Foreign Affairs and Minister for Women, Senator the Hon Marise Payne.
Immediately prior to this, Justin was the Cyber Intelligence Mission Manager at the Office of National Intelligence, where he led the integration of cyber security and critical technologies across the National Intelligence Community.
From September 2015 to August 2018, Justin was the National Security Adviser to Prime Minister Malcolm Turnbull. He led the team advising the PM and Cabinet Ministers on Australia’s national security, defence and international relations. This included responsibility for all areas of security legislation, policy and operations, including counter terrorism, foreign interference, cyberspace, intelligence and border security.
Justin was also previously the National Security Adviser to Attorney-General George Brandis, focusing on Australia’s national security legislation, policy and activities, including counter terrorism and telecommunications security.
Prior to that, Justin spent over 10 years in the Australian Public Service, including in the intelligence community for the Office of National Assessments and at the Department of the Prime Minister and Cabinet where he had responsibility for cyber security policy.
Jordan Newnham, Executive Director, Corporate Affairs – Cyber CX
Jordan previously served as an adviser in Federal Parliament across the policy areas of innovation, technology and the future of work. Prior to this, Jordan worked with the ESafety Commissioner, providing strategic communications and public policy advice across a range of complex regulatory issues, including online child sexual exploitation, cyberbullying, revenge porn and countering violent extremism. Jordan’s professional career started in journalism, reporting for various media outlets across print and radio.
